Role of Smart Grid Technologies
Smart grid technologies play a critical role in both regions. Sensors, automation, and real-time monitoring enable efficient electricity distribution, predictive maintenance, and operational optimization. Smart grids allow utilities to manage fluctuating renewable energy generation, balance loads, and reduce technical losses. Integration with IoT and AI technologies further enhances performance, reliability, and energy efficiency. Challenges in Regional Markets
Both Asia-Pacific and Europe face challenges in transmission infrastructure development. In Asia-Pacific, rapid demand growth and complex terrain can delay project implementation. Europe faces regulatory complexities, cross-border coordination issues, and high costs associated with modernization. Both regions must manage cybersecurity risks, workforce skill requirements, and integration with existing networks. Addressing these challenges requires careful planning, investment, and adoption of advanced technologies to ensure timely and reliable infrastructure development.
